BISP 8171 Dynamic Registry 2026

The BISP 8171 Dynamic Registry 2026 is a new and improved enrollment system launched by the Government of Pakistan to make the Benazir Income Support Programme more transparent, accurate, and inclusive. This updated system replaces the old static survey method and allows families to update their information whenever their circumstances change.
With the Dynamic Registry, deserving households are no longer excluded due to outdated records. Families can now register or re-verify their data easily through official BISP channels to continue receiving financial assistance in 2026.

BISP 8171 Dynamic Survey


The BISP Dynamic Registry 2026 is an upgraded version of the National Socio-Economic Registry (NSER). It is designed to maintain a continuously updated database of households eligible for BISP financial support.
Under this system, families can:
Register for the first time
Update incorrect or old information
Reapply if they were previously declared ineligible
This registry directly impacts BISP 8171 payments, including quarterly cash assistance for eligible beneficiaries.

Why the Dynamic Registry Was Introduced?
Previously, BISP relied on surveys conducted after several years, which caused many deserving families to miss out on support. The Dynamic Registry solves this problem by allowing real-time updates, ensuring that financial aid reaches the right people at the right time.

Follow these simple steps to complete your registration:

Visit your nearest BISP Tehsil Office
Carry your original CNIC
Provide accurate household and income details
Complete biometric verification
Wait for a confirmation message from 8171
Important: There is no online registration form for the Dynamic Registry. Do not trust agents, social media pages, or websites claiming online enrollment.

You can check your eligibility status by:

Sending your CNIC number via SMS to 8171
Visiting the official BISP 8171 web portal
